Oct. 13, 2001
CHARLOTTE, N.C. - UAB (7-11, 1-8 Conference USA) defeated Charlotte (7-11, 1-8 C-USA) 30-27, 15-30, 30-28, 30-22 in Conference USA volleyball action at Halton Arena.
Junior right side hitter Kristi Lee led UAB with 18 kills, 11 digs and three total blocks. Sophomore outside hitter Martina Shields had 15 kills, sophomore middle blocker Karen Boyd posted 14 kills, hit for .333 and had 15 digs, and freshman setter Jessica Liptak added 51 assists and 14 digs.
"It was a total team effort tonight," said Head Coach Melinda Claiborne. "It was a solid performance all the way around, offensively and defensively. Martina (Shields) was solid offensively and defensively in both games this weekend."
Junior outside hitter Courtney Burg led Charlotte with 17 kills, sophomore outside hitter Chanda Waller had 16 kills, senior right side hitter Esra Akgun posted 12 kills and 14 digs and freshman setter Molly McDonald had 38 assists.
UAB next travels to Tuscaloosa, Ala. to face in-state rival Alabama (11-5, 4-3 Southeastern Conference) Tuesday at 7 p.m.
